About the Role
We are hiring a Senior Engineering Manager to lead electrical engineering delivery across utility-scale solar and battery energy storage (BESS) projects in the U.S.
This role owns electrical scope from early development through construction, commissioning, and operations. You'll act as the technical authority across multiple projects, working closely with EPC contractors, utilities, vendors, and internal teams to ensure compliant, high-performing power plants.
This is a hands-on senior position suited to an experienced electrical leader who enjoys owning technical outcomes and influencing major infrastructure projects.
Company Overview
Our client is a growing renewable energy developer building a U.S. portfolio of utility-scale solar and BESS assets.
They offer a collaborative, technically driven environment with strong leadership support and competitive compensation. This is an opportunity to join a platform in growth mode, with visibility across large-scale projects and the chance to help shape long-term engineering standards and delivery practices.
Key Responsibilities
- Lead all electrical engineering activities for utility-scale solar and BESS projects across development, design, construction, commissioning, and operations
- Provide technical direction and subject-matter expertise for both new projects and existing operating assets
- Partner with project management and procurement teams to support on-time and cost-effective project delivery
- Coordinate engineering efforts with EPC contractors, equipment vendors, utilities, and regulatory authorities
- Oversee engineering studies, feasibility assessments, and detailed design reviews
- Ensure compliance with NEC, IEEE, safety regulations, environmental standards, and internal engineering requirements
- Own MV/HV systems, substations, protection & control, and grid interconnection scope
- Support ERCOT interconnection processes and Texas grid requirements
- Monitor plant performance and recommend optimization strategies
- Review and approve technical documentation, drawings, reports, and specifications
- Evaluate and implement new technologies to improve plant efficiency, reliability, and sustainability
- Provide technical leadership and guidance to internal engineering teams and external partners
Required Qualifications
- Bachelor's degree in Electrical Engineering (Master's preferred)
- Minimum 15+ years of professional electrical engineering experience
- At least 5+ years working on utility-scale solar projects (BESS experience strongly preferred)
- Proven experience in engineering management and technical leadership
- Strong working knowledge of: MV/HV electrical systems, Substations, Protection & Control and Grid interconnection
- In-depth understanding of U.S. electrical codes and standards (NEC, IEEE)
- Direct experience with ERCOT and Texas interconnection requirements
- Experience working with EPC contractors and field construction teams
- Strong technical documentation, design review, and approval capabilities

Job Title: Electrical Test Engineer - Three Phase and motor
Location: Charlotte, NC
Job Description
This role is responsible for the validation and certification of commercial chiller systems. The position focuses on electrical system design evaluation, instrumentation, test execution, data analysis, and compliance with applicable industry standards. Engineers will work closely with mechanical engineers, lab technicians, and quality teams to ensure chiller performance, safety, and reliability.
Key Responsibilities
· Maintain all electrical systems fully functional to test HVAC systems (water-cooled and air-cooled chillers)
· Plan, execute, and support electrical testing of commercial chillers, including air-cooled and water-cooled systems
· Troubleshoot control circuits and low-voltage wiring on water-cooled and air-cooled chillers
· Develop and review electrical test procedures, wiring diagrams, and control schematics
· Set up and validate test instrumentation for voltage, current, power, harmonic distortion, and control signals
· Troubleshoot electrical, controls, and communication issues during system testing
· Analyze test data and prepare technical reports documenting results, issues, and corrective actions
· Support compliance testing to applicable standards (e.g., UL, IEC, AHRI, ASHRAE)
· Collaborate with design engineering teams to identify root causes and recommend design improvements
· Support factory acceptance testing (FAT), qualification testing, and reliability testing
· Ensure testing activities comply with lab safety procedures and electrical safety requirements
· Provide technical support during audits, certifications, and customer witness testing
Required Qualifications
· Bachelor’s degree in Electrical Engineering or related field
· 3–7 years of experience in electrical testing, validation, or product development (HVAC or industrial equipment preferred)
· Strong understanding of three-phase power systems, motor drives, starters, and VFDs
· Experience with electrical test equipment (power analyzers, oscilloscopes, multimeters, data acquisition systems)
· Knowledge of control systems, PLCs, sensors, and communication protocols (Modbus, BACnet, CAN, etc.)
· Ability to read and interpret electrical schematics and wiring diagrams
· Strong troubleshooting and problem-solving skills
· Proficiency in technical documentation and test reporting
· Familiarity with lab safety standards and electrical codes (NFPA 70 / NEC)
Preferred Qualifications
· Experience with commercial chillers, large HVAC equipment, or refrigeration systems
· Familiarity with industry standards such as ASHRAE 90.1, AHRI 550/590, UL 1995, IEC 60335
· Experience working in an engineering laboratory or test environment
· Knowledge of energy efficiency testing and performance certification
· Experience with automated test systems and data analysis tools (LabVIEW, Python, MATLAB, or similar)
· Professional Engineer (PE) license or EIT certification
Key Competencies
· Primarily laboratory-based role with exposure to high-voltage equipment and rotating machinery
· Occasional extended hours during test execution or customer witness testing
· Strict adherence to safety protocols and PPE requirements

Electrical Project Engineer, Power Systems
Req No.
2025-5416
Category
Engineering
Location
US-IL-Bartonville
Type
Regular Full-Time
Union or Non-Union
Non-Union
Division
Power Systems
Company
Altorfer Inc
Working Hours/Days
Mon-Fri, 07:00-3:30
Overview
Power the data centers, hospitals, and other mission-critical facilities of tomorrow-designing both rugged rental products and stationary generator-set packages that keep them online. As an Electrical Project Engineer, you'll work in a unique manufacturing and dealer environment, leveraging expert-level AutoCAD and Inventor skills to craft low- and medium-voltage AC layouts, DC controls, and the logic that ties multiple gensets into advanced paralleling switchgear and smart control panels. Juggle multiple high-impact projects, troubleshoot in the test cell, and serve as the go-to authority for production teams and customers alike-making an outsized impact alongside a collaborative squad of engineers, sales pros, and suppliers.
Basic Duties
Develop exact electrical documentation
- Produce comprehensive wiring schematics, conduit schedules, and panel layouts in AutoCAD and Inventor for diesel and natural gas gensets, ensuring every reference, layer, and legend is unambiguous.
- Size and specify breakers, relays, PLC/HMI hardware, and interface circuits that integrate seamlessly with low to medium-voltage paralleling switchgear and DC control systems.
- Audit project drawings, vendor prints, and specifications against UL, NFPA 70/110, ISO, and customer standards; log variances and close them before release.
- Diagnose elusive startup, commissioning, and controls problems for technicians through root-cause-based recommendations that feed back into design libraries to improve the product.
- Translate application questions into concise recommendations and solutions and document in formal engineering notes.
- Maintain production continuity
- Follow standard protocols and proven design protocols to ensure consistent high-quality products that meet or exceed customer requirements.
- Manage the submittal dossier
- Assemble, index, and track all drawings, studies, and data sheets through the approval cycle; document every revision for full traceability.
- Leverage Caterpillar engineering resources
- Retrieve and interpret factory application guides, PID data, and software updates; ensure the latest revisions are embedded in each project.
- Enable precise estimating
- Deliver dimensioned one-lines, BOMs, and labor take-offs to the Sales team so quotes reflect real scope, margin, and risk.
- Design for the exceptional case
- Apply first-principles analysis to bespoke components or control sequences required by unique site conditions or regulatory environments.
- Control the critical path
- Use tools and milestone checklists to keep engineering actions on time, document slippage causes, and propose corrective actions proactively.
- Adapt as requirements evolve
- When priorities shift, re-baseline drawings, calculations, designs, and priorities so the entire team works from a single source of truth.
If precision, thorough documentation, and methodical problem-solving are how you create value, this role will let you practice your craft at a high level of electrical engineering discipline.
Qualifications
Education & Experience
- B.S. in Electrical Engineering (preferred) - or at least ten years of hands-on experience in the engine-driven power-generation industry or a closely related technology field with design engineering experience for 5+ years.
- Military veterans are strongly encouraged to apply.
Technical Expertise
- Proficiency with Caterpillar toolsets (CAT ET, CAT Monitoring Software, SIS Web, TMI, EDDC) is highly desirable.
- Working knowledge of diesel- and natural-gas generator sets is preferred; familiarity with lithium-ion energy-storage systems is a plus.
- Thorough understanding of relevant codes and standards-NFPA 70/110, NEC, NEMA, UL, IEEE.
- Expert-level 2D drafting in AutoCAD; 3D modeling experience required (Inventor preferred, or comparable platforms accepted).
- Exposure to generator paralleling switchgear, remote-fuel supply, and remote-cooling systems is preferred.
